The Foundations of Fair Play in Crypto Casinos

Unlike traditional gambling establishments, crypto casinos operate on transparent, tamper-evident systems that leverage blockchain’s immutability. At the core of these systems lies the concept of provably fair gaming, a model designed to ensure that neither the house nor the player can manipulate the outcome. Instead, randomness is generated through cryptographic methods, often involving multiple seeds that are combined cryptographically to produce an unpredictable result.

The Mechanics of Seed Generation

In a typical provably fair setup, the game employs three central components:

  • Server seed: Known only to the casino before the game starts, then revealed afterward to confirm fairness.
  • Client seed: Chosen by the player at the start of each session or bet, providing an element of personal randomness.
  • Nonce: A counter that increments with each bet, preventing replay attacks.

These elements combine cryptographically, often via hashing algorithms such as SHA-256, to produce the outcome. Crucially, the client seed can be varied by the player, adding an essential layer of trust and verifiability. This process ensures that, even if the server seed is revealed post-game, the player retains the ability to verify the result independently by replaying the hash computations with their original client seed.

Implementing Client Seed Verification: A Practical Overview

Step Description
1 The casino provides the server seed (hashed) before the game begins, ensuring the outcome cannot be manipulated after the fact.
2 The player selects or generates a client seed and submits it at the start of their session.
3 The game combines the server seed, client seed, and nonce to generate the result via a cryptographic hash function.
4 After the game, the casino reveals the server seed, allowing the player to verify the calculation independently.

This process not only secures fairness but also fosters a transparent environment—players can verify results readily, contributing to industry-specific norms of trustworthiness.
